系统开发的奇妙旅程
系统开发,听起来像是一场高科技的冒险,但实际上,它更像是一场充满挑战的团队运动。想象一下,你和你的小伙伴们正在建造一座虚拟的城堡,而这座城堡需要满足各种奇怪的需求。比如,有人想要一个自动煮咖啡的功能,而另一个人则坚持要有能预测天气的窗户。这时候,作为开发者的你,就得像个魔术师一样,把这些看似不可能的功能变成现实。
在这个过程中,你会遇到各种各样的“怪兽”——Bug。这些小家伙总是在最不合时宜的时候跳出来捣乱。你可能会在深夜里对着屏幕发呆,试图理解为什么一个按钮点击后会变成彩虹色的背景。但别担心,每个开发者都有自己的“降妖除魔”秘籍:调试、重构、再调试。最终,你会发现这些Bug其实是你成长路上的小石子,踩过去就好了。
需求分析的艺术
在系统开发的初期阶段,需求分析就像是在玩一场拼图游戏。你需要把客户的各种需求拼凑成一个完整的画面。这个过程听起来简单,但实际上却充满了挑战。客户们总是有着各种各样的想法:“我想要这个功能”、“我觉得那个功能也很重要”、“能不能再加一个小小的改动?” 这时候,你就得像个心理学家一样,耐心地倾听他们的想法,然后巧妙地把它们转化为技术语言。
有时候,客户的需求会像是一个无底洞,你永远不知道下一个要求会是什么。比如,一开始他们可能只想要一个简单的登录功能,但很快就会变成一个包含社交、支付、甚至宠物养成的大型系统。这时候,你就得学会说“不”的艺术——既要让客户满意,又不能让自己陷入无尽的开发地狱。
测试与上线的惊险时刻
当系统终于开发完成时,接下来就是测试与上线的惊险时刻了。测试就像是给你的城堡进行一次全面的体检:从地基到屋顶,每一个角落都不能放过。你会遇到各种各样的问题:性能瓶颈、兼容性问题、甚至是用户界面的小瑕疵。这时候,你就得像个急诊医生一样,迅速定位问题并进行修复。
上线的那一刻就像是把你的城堡开放给全世界参观。你既兴奋又紧张:兴奋的是终于可以看到自己的作品被大家使用;紧张的是不知道会不会有新的Bug突然冒出来捣乱。有时候上线后的第一天就像是一场灾难片:服务器崩溃、用户反馈爆炸、紧急修复不断……但别担心!这些都是每个开发者成长路上的必经之路!只要你能挺过这些惊险时刻!你的系统就会变得更加强大!
上一篇: 夜视摄像头 夜视监控摄像头哪个好
下一篇: 现代所有车型图片 现代汽车图片大全大图